		<description><![CDATA[I&#039;ve used an electric heating pad to help keep mine warm.   The type of heating pad one would lie on for muscle pain.  
Be sure to watch the temp &amp; not let it get too hot, or cold.
The temp range posted in the recipe is very important or the healthy bacteria swimmys in it will die &amp; then no good yogurt.]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[I love homemade too. I have found that the type/taste of plain yogurt you use as a starter affects the taste of the homemade batch, too. If you have a favorite store-bought with live active cultures, use that as your starter. Thanks for the easy instructions!]]></description>
